What's Happening?
Nvidia's announcement of DLSS 5, a new version of its deep-learning super-sampling technology, has been met with significant backlash from the gaming community. The technology, which integrates generative AI to enhance lighting and textures, has been criticized
for creating an uncanny and overly detailed appearance in games. Gamers have expressed dissatisfaction with the changes, comparing them to unrealistic and air-brushed visuals. Despite Nvidia's claims of achieving a new level of photorealism, the reception has been overwhelmingly negative, with concerns about the impact on artistic direction in games.
Why It's Important?
The negative reaction to DLSS 5 highlights the challenges of integrating advanced AI technologies into creative industries like gaming. While AI can enhance visual fidelity, it can also disrupt the intended artistic vision, leading to dissatisfaction among users. This situation underscores the importance of balancing technological advancements with creative expression. The feedback from the gaming community may influence Nvidia's future development strategies and prompt a reevaluation of how generative AI is applied in gaming.
